Aeroflot Group's passenger traffic in the first half of 2025 increased by 2% to 25.9 million from 25.4 million a year earlier. Passenger traffic on international routes increased by 4.1% to 6.2 million from 5.998 million, on domestic routes — by 1.3% to 19.68 million from 19.4 million. Passenger seat occupancy increased by 0.8 percentage points to 89.1% from 88.3%. This was announced by the carrier.
Aeroflot's passenger traffic fell 0.7% to 13.88 million from 13.97 million. Passenger traffic on international routes increased by 9.1% to 4.57 million from 4.19 million, while on domestic routes it fell by 4.8% to 9.3 million from 9.78 million. Passenger seat occupancy increased by 1.2 percentage points to 88.1% from 86.9%.
Aeroflot is a Russian airline. The group of the same name also includes Rossiya and Pobeda Airlines.
The authorized capital of PJSC Aeroflot consists of 3975771215 ordinary registered non-documentary shares with a par value of 1 RUB each. Preferred shares were not placed by the company.
The largest shareholder of PJSC Aeroflot is the Russian Federation, which owns 73.77% of the total number of ordinary shares of the company. 25.03% of the total number of ordinary shares is in free circulation.
Aeroflot's RAS net profit for the first quarter of 2025 amounted to 56.569 billion rubles against a loss of 6.925 billion rubles a year earlier. Adjusted net profit amounted to 1.979 billion rubles against 1.026 billion rubles. Revenue increased by 12.4% to 163.123 billion rubles from 145.084 billion rubles.
Aeroflot's profit for the first quarter of 2025 under IFRS increased 24.2 times to 26.878 billion rubles from 1.109 billion rubles a year earlier. The adjusted loss amounted to 3.416 billion rubles against a profit of 6.543 billion rubles. EBITDA fell by 17.4% to 49.045 billion rubles from 59.351 billion rubles.
